Synonyms of: General Health
When discussing the concept of general health, various synonyms can be employed to convey similar meanings. Terms such as “overall wellness” encapsulate the idea of a holistic approach to health, emphasizing not just physical well-being but also mental and emotional stability. This term is often used in health literature to promote a balanced lifestyle that nurtures all aspects of an individual's life.
Physical Well-Being
Another synonym that frequently arises in conversations about general health is “physical well-being.” This term specifically highlights the importance of maintaining a healthy body through regular exercise, proper nutrition, and adequate rest. It underscores the idea that physical health is a crucial component of overall health, influencing one's ability to engage in daily activities and enjoy life fully.
Mental Health
Mental health is an integral part of general health, often used interchangeably with the term “psychological well-being.” This synonym emphasizes the importance of emotional stability, cognitive function, and social connections. It reflects the understanding that mental health significantly impacts physical health, and vice versa, creating a comprehensive view of what it means to be healthy.
Holistic Health
The term “holistic health” is another synonym that captures the essence of general health. It refers to an approach that considers the whole person—body, mind, and spirit—rather than focusing solely on individual symptoms or diseases. Holistic health promotes the idea that true health encompasses various dimensions, including emotional, social, and spiritual well-being, leading to a more balanced and fulfilling life.
Wellness
Wellness is a widely recognized synonym for general health, often used in both personal and professional contexts. It signifies an active process of becoming aware of and making choices toward a healthy and fulfilling life. Wellness encompasses various aspects, including physical fitness, mental clarity, emotional resilience, and social connections, making it a comprehensive term that aligns closely with the concept of general health.
Fitness
The term “fitness” is frequently associated with general health, particularly in discussions about physical activity and exercise. While fitness primarily focuses on the body's ability to perform physical tasks, it is an essential component of overall health. Achieving and maintaining fitness levels can lead to improved energy, better mood, and enhanced quality of life, reinforcing its synonymy with general health.
Vitality
Vitality is another synonym that conveys the essence of general health, emphasizing energy, liveliness, and overall vigor. This term suggests not only the absence of illness but also the presence of robust health and the ability to engage fully in life. Vitality reflects a state of being that is often sought after in health and wellness pursuits, making it a relevant synonym in this context.
Soundness
The term “soundness” can also be used as a synonym for general health, particularly in discussions about physical and mental stability. It implies a state of being free from disease or injury, as well as possessing a sound mind. This term is often used in medical and health-related discussions to describe individuals who exhibit both physical and mental robustness.
Well-Being
Well-being is a broad synonym for general health that encompasses various dimensions of health, including physical, mental, and social aspects. It reflects a state of comfort, health, and happiness, emphasizing the importance of a balanced life. Well-being is often the goal of health initiatives and programs, making it a vital term in the health and wellness lexicon.
Healthiness
Lastly, “healthiness” serves as a straightforward synonym for general health, focusing on the quality of being healthy. This term can refer to both physical and mental states, indicating a condition where an individual is free from illness and capable of leading an active, fulfilling life. Healthiness is often used in discussions about lifestyle choices and their impact on overall health.
